Frequently asked questions

What is Moxy Washington DC, Downtown's energy grade?

Moxy Washington DC, Downtown scores 77 out of 100 on ENERGY STAR — band B (Above median (70–84)) — in its 2020 Washington, DC disclosure. Scores are national percentiles against similar buildings; 75+ qualifies for ENERGY STAR certification.

How much energy does Moxy Washington DC, Downtown use?

Its 2020 site energy-use intensity was 67.0 kBtu/ft² (156.5 kBtu/ft² source) across 73,727 sq ft, including 1,064,081 kWh of electricity and 13,060 therms of natural gas.

What are Moxy Washington DC, Downtown's carbon emissions?

Moxy Washington DC, Downtown reported 417 tCO₂e of greenhouse-gas emissions (5.7 kgCO₂e/ft²) for 2020.
